EN 1.4869 Casting Alloy vs. Solder Alloy 301

EN 1.4869 casting alloy belongs to the nickel alloys classification, while solder alloy 301 belongs to the otherwise unclassified metals. There are 23 material properties with values for both materials. Properties with values for just one material (7, in this case) are not shown.

For each property being compared, the top bar is EN 1.4869 casting alloy and the bottom bar is solder alloy 301.
